The Charge 5 is the best fitness tracker for most people. It has almost the same health sensors as the company’s more expensive smartwatches, robust fitness and workout features, plus built-in GPS. Bonus: It costs significantly less than Fitbit’s other watches such as the Sense and Versa 3. Update: the Daily Readiness Score and ECG are now active.

Doesn’t detect my OX in real time, only averages it out by sleep. Doesn’t automatically detect my sleep like the cheaper fitness trackers, you have to actually TELL it you’re going to sleep. Which is actually what I DON’T want to have to do unless you set a sleep schedule, which people have? Can’t control my music while working out like cheaper ones. Apparently, if you’re using it on an arm with a tattoo and you start to sweat, it can stop detecting your heart rate. You can’t read your texts like the $15 tracker which could also detect BP. I have the notifications feature turned on and yet, get no texts like in the video. I’m an Apple user. Features that are offered at the premium level have nothing to do with the tracker itself and requires the user to manually enter their info — their food and water intake, their mood. Might as well just use a spreadsheet myself without paying $80 a year. Exercises available to track are limited. No rower? Really? And you can only track 6 types of workouts. Well, my charge 5 died a month short of turning 1 year old. It stopped charging…the battery would act like it was charging but once it was off the charger, it was back to 0–1% battery status and wouldn’t turn on. I tried cleaning the already clean contacts and pressing the charge cable button 3x for a reset and still nothing. I filed a warranty claim for a replacement unit.
